Subject: tracing rollout, release 14

Request tracing is now propagated across all Hollowpine microservices via the gateway. For security review: trace headers are stripped at the edge for external callers, span payloads exclude request bodies, and retention is seven days. Sampling is 10% except auth flows, which are always traced. No PII fields are recorded in span attributes. Audit against the build token below.

build token for tawif-bahip: htk31_68bba16e1afabfef4ecc69408c06f16

If the Timegrid timetable solver admin account is locked mid-run (usually after repeated failed constraint-config pushes), do not restart the solver — in-flight schedules for partner schools will be lost. Pause the job queue, confirm the last checkpoint in the solver log, then initiate account recovery from the standby console. Recovery resets the admin session without touching checkpoints. Resume the queue only after login succeeds. To complete recovery on the standby console, enter the passphrase below.

strongbox words: oliael-gilax-lamael

## FeedCheck Onboarding

FeedCheck validates podcast RSS feeds before ingestion. Plugins call the validator endpoint with a JSON payload containing the feed URL and schema version. Responses list errors by severity. Rate limit: 60 calls/minute. Sandbox only; production access requires review. Authenticate every request with the header `X-FeedCheck-Key`. Use the sandbox key below.

app token of fajop-fahif = qvz4-AnML

## Brushfall Cleanup Bot API

The Brushfall bot deletes branches with no commits in 90 days, excluding anything matching the protected-branch list. Dry-run mode is the default; pass confirm=true to actually delete. Reviewers should verify the exclusion rules in config before approving changes. Requests authenticate against the internal Hedgerow service using the key shown here.

API key for hahog-kajef: vxb15-Orrbjm9glxbWQLX

# donation-receipt mailer — env for GivenGrove's ReceiptRelay service
# Maintainers: this file is loaded at container start; changes need a restart.
# SMTP host and sender identity live in mailer.env, not here.
# Receipt templates are versioned in the templates repo; bump TEMPLATE_REV when editing.
# The mailer signs each receipt PDF, and the signing credential must be set on the next line:

env line for kajep-yahif: RELAY_SECRET8=6433940a